The "Maybe" Effect
<br>A core concept behind slot design is the principle of intermittent reinforcement. This principle dictates that rewards are dispensed randomly, not on a fixed schedule. The uncertainty of when the next win will come is far more compelling than a guaranteed payout. This mechanism is highly effective at forming habits.<br>

The Illusion of Winning
<br>A clever and controversial design feature is the "loss disguised as a win" or casino [[atuttavita.com](https://atuttavita.com/casino/20bet)] LDW. This occurs when a player wagers, for [casino](https://atuttavita.com/games/mistery-box) example, $1 on a spin and wins back $0.50. Despite it being a financial loss, the game presents it with celebratory feedback. It's a powerful way to keep players engaged by creating a false sense of success.<br>
